Job Summary
We are seeking a detail-oriented and organized Claims Processor to join our team. In this role, you will be responsible for reviewing, processing, and managing claims accurately and efficiently, with a strong emphasis on manual claims entry from superbill submissions. You will play a key role in ensuring compliance, data integrity, and timely claim resolution while delivering excellent service to clients and internal stakeholders.
Key Responsibilities
Review and process incoming claims for completeness, accuracy, and compliance with company policies and applicable regulations
Perform manual claims entry from superbills, ensuring accurate transcription of all required data (patient details, CPT/HCPCS codes, dates of service, charges, etc.)
Verify claim information including patient/client details, dates of service, medication names, costs, and supporting documentation
Communicate with clients, providers, and internal departments to gather missing information or resolve discrepancies
Maintain accurate records and documentation for all processed claims
Track claim status and follow up on outstanding or pending claims
Identify and flag potentially fraudulent, duplicate, or inconsistent claims
Meet productivity and accuracy standards within established deadlines
Assist with reporting, auditing, and data entry as needed
